identify.library
An Amiga library to recognize various system IDs.
What is it?
Identify is an Amiga project I have started some years ago.
The main purpose is to identify some IDs, like:
- Expansion Boards: Identify will give you the full name of an expansion board, by its manufacturer and product ID. The database has been collected over several years and is one of the (if not the) most complete Zorro database available.
- Hardware: Identify provides information about your hardware (like CPU, FPU, clock frequencies, RAM, chipset versions etc.).
- Alerts: Identify will translate the well (in)famous Guru Meditation codes in a human readable form.
- Functions: Identify will give you the name of a library function when you provide the library name and function offset.
Why LGPL?
I don't have the time to give Identify the attention it would need. Besides that I have left the Amiga platform. I am not happy about it, but I simply have to take care for the living things.
Since a lot of people still use the Identify library, and still send me requests for enhancements, I think the best is to give the Identify sources to the Amiga community.
I hope some programmers out there will be able to continue identify.
